This is Volume 5 of the Time-Life Library of Art, a biography of Michelangelo, a history of his time, and a review of his accomplishsments in painting, sculpture, and architecture. The text describes the political, social, economic, and religious conditions of his time and portrays the influential figures on his society and his life. These persons are made more real by the inclusion of their portraits and busts. Likewise, the book discusses artists who influenced Michelangelo and/or competed with him and includes many of their works. Photos of many of Michelangelo's paintings, sketches, journal entries, sculptures, and designs are inlcuded and discussed in detail. A lengthy section is devoted to the Sistine Chapel, including a fold-out panel of the long ceiling. The appendix includes a timeline of 15th and 16th century painters.
